We provide full coding services. We offer a variety of different coding levels of treatment, ranging from indexing several fields to full bibliographic and subjective coding. Included in our services is document determination, application of automated routines to extract text values and manual coding.
We offer auto and hybrid coding services to reduce costs typically associated with manual coding. Auto-coding is optimal where native files and/or OCR are available for routine-based parsed text extraction to structured fielded data elements using a combination of metadata and in-text sources. To enhance output reliability, hybrid coding is another option employing a combination of auto-extraction and manual input to verify and/or enhance output generated through auto-coding.
For hard copy collections that will not typically render reliable OCR text output we offer full bibliographic and subjective coding services.
